Module Name:    src
Committed By:   jakllsch
Date:           Sat May 14 13:52:00 UTC 2011

Modified Files:
        src/sys/dev/dmover: dmover_io.c

Log Message:
Modernize simple_lock() and ltsleep() usage in dmover(4).
(Thanks to rmind for providing hints on what was necessary.)


To generate a diff of this commit:
cvs rdiff -u -r1.39 -r1.40 src/sys/dev/dmover/dmover_io.c
